Why Choose Lithium Over Lead-Acid for Trolling Motors?

Lithium batteries provide 50% weight reduction, 10x longer lifespan (2,000-5,000 cycles), and 95% usable capacity vs. 50% in lead-acid. They charge 5x faster and maintain voltage stability for consistent trolling motor performance. Dakota Lithium’s 24V 100Ah weighs 55 lbs versus 130 lbs for equivalent lead-acid, doubling runtime while reducing boat load.

How to Calculate the Right Battery Capacity for Your Needs?

Calculate required amp-hours (Ah) using: (Motor Thrust in lbs ÷ 2) × Hours of Use. A 80 lb thrust motor running 6 hours needs (80/2)×6 = 240Ah. For 24V systems, use two 12V 100Ah batteries in series or a single 24V 100Ah unit. Always add 20% buffer for wind/current resistance.

When planning extended fishing trips, consider your trolling motor’s amp draw specifications. A motor drawing 40A at full throttle would deplete a 100Ah battery in 2.5 hours (100Ah ÷ 40A = 2.5h). However, most anglers operate at 30-50% throttle, effectively tripling runtime. Use this table to estimate requirements:

Motor Thrust (lbs) Typical Amp Draw Runtime with 100Ah (hours)
55 30A 3.3
80 50A 2.0
112 70A 1.4

What Safety Features Do Premium Lithium Batteries Include?

Advanced safety systems include: 1) Multi-layer BMS (over-voltage, under-voltage, short-circuit protection), 2) UL1973 certification, 3) Flame-retardant ABS cases, 4) Thermal runaway prevention, 5) Shock/vibration resistance up to 5G. Battle Born’s 24V models feature cell-level fusing and automatic load disconnect below 10V.

High-quality battery management systems (BMS) constantly monitor individual cell voltages, balancing energy distribution across all cells. This prevents scenarios where one weak cell compromises the entire pack. Marine-grade batteries also incorporate pressure relief vents and self-resetting fuses that activate during sudden current spikes. For saltwater applications, look for models with stainless steel hardware and conformal-coated circuit boards that resist corrosion from ocean spray.

How Does Temperature Affect Lithium Trolling Motor Batteries?

Lithium batteries operate in -4°F to 140°F but charge only above 32°F. Battle Born’s heated models enable charging at -15°F. High temps reduce lifespan if sustained above 113°F. Insulated battery boxes improve cold-weather performance by 15-20%. Lithium loses 2% capacity/°F below freezing vs. 25% in lead-acid.

How to Properly Install and Maintain Your 24V System?

Use 6 AWG copper wiring for runs under 10ft. Install a 60A circuit breaker within 18″ of battery. Maintain 0.5-1″ clearance for cooling. Store at 50% charge if unused for >1 month. Use only lithium-compatible chargers (Minn Kota Precision, NOCO Genius). Cycle batteries monthly – partial discharges to 20% extend lifespan.

Can I mix lithium and lead-acid batteries?
Never mix chemistries in series/parallel. Voltage curves differ, causing imbalance and potential damage. Use identical lithium batteries only.
How long do lithium trolling batteries last?
2,000-5,000 cycles (5-15 years). Dakota Lithium guarantees 70% capacity after 4,000 cycles – 10x lead-acid lifespan.
Are lithium batteries safe in saltwater?
Yes, if IP67 rated. Rinse terminals after salt exposure. RELiON’s RB100 series uses corrosion-resistant stainless steel hardware.
